How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Downtown Morristown?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
Downtown Morristown Studio Apartments | $2,195 | $1,950 | $2,625 |
| Downtown Morristown 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,714 | $1,800 | $4,161 |
| Downtown Morristown 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,744 | $2,600 | $6,350 |
| Downtown Morristown 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,859 | $3,500 | $4,700 |
| Downtown Morristown 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,200 | $5,200 | $5,200 |
